Thea Wren produces powerful rhythms and melodies with lyrics from the soul. Her engaging performances are the culmination of a lifelong calling to connect with people through writing, music, and performance. Dubbed a “ pop-soul powerhouse with an eloquent point of view” by Jordan Adams of Seven Days, Thea Wren writes and performs with a resonating conviction and connection to the preservation of the human spirit. Thea Wren’s freshman album, In Between, was ranked #8 out of the top 12 albums for 2019 by Seven Days, and her newest release Bluebirds and Butterflies ( May 2022) has continued her pop-soul lyrical approach to meeting current issues with danceable beats and liberating energy. Backed by a powerhouse band with Ezra Oklan on drums, Jeremy Mendicino on bass, and Lauren DeRoller on electric violin, Thea Wren will bring you home.

Woods make their Foam Brewers debut with a rare, intimate ticketed show in the taproom. Touring in support of Perennial, the Brooklyn-based band brings their signature blend of psychedelic pop, folk-rock, and exploratory songwriting to Burlington. Nearly two decades in, Woods remain melodic, adventurous, and deeply rooted in the independent music community. The night opens with Edsel Axle, the solo project of Rosali Middleman, offering meditative, guitar-driven folk rock with a heavy pulse.
